He squinted at the sunlight just barely peeking through the thick canopy far overhead. Far, far overhead. Much farther than it had any damn business being.

How many feet below was he? An extra fifteen, twenty feet? … Who had the time to dig something like that? At the least, Frey supposed he was grateful they had not been so cliché as to line the bottom of the pitfall with spikes. Ugh. Picking up one of the long fronds that had in part camouflaged the hole, he scowled fiercely as he examined it before bitterly tossing it away - only to trip over its cousin not two feet away as soon as he began to move forward.

Today was really not his day. Someone was out to get him - he'd bet his life on it.

With a loud growl of frustration, he kicked at what he thought was a rock - turns out, it was a clump of earth quite solidly attached to the ground. His growl turned into a yelp of pain and soon enough he'd sat himself down for a spot, time enough to nurse his foot.

Today was really not his day.

Cedric walked through the rainforest, he had wrapped himself up in clothing as to not catch a disease from a random flying insect. His beaked mask giving him a strange, yet terrifying look, he walked deeper into the forest, consulting a map drawn onto a journal. Cedric walked mindlessly before walking into a thicker part of the humid wood, he walked until he nearly fell into a hole, he saw a figure below the pit. "Hey there! What happened there?" Cedric shouted at the figure, before the figure could respond, however, Cedric was kicked into the hole himself, he threw a fireball the direction he thought where he was kicked from. As he fell, he heard an explosion go off and a few men shouting at each other.

He hit the ground. "I think my spine is broken." Cedric said, sitting up, a cracking noise came from his back, he stood up and examined the journal a bit before snapping it shut and tucking it inside into his jacket, the hole smelled foul, he realized quickly that he fell a bit farther from where was the other person was, he was examining his foot, Cedric examined his surroundings, the dirt walls ended and was replaced by primitive bricks, and the rocky walls led to a dark doorway, ancient writing was engraved on the right side of the walls and the left side was adorned with pictures. "Well then, there's no other way to go than up! … or through there" he told the person, pointing to the dark doorway. He looked back, and noticed the skeletal arm on the male.

Cedric didn't mind it much and went ahead, giving himself a head start on the journey that awaits them..

The man's shadow caught his attention before his voice did. Glancing up, Frey met the stranger's inquiry with a pointed frown. What did it look like had happened? Furthermore, the curious individual above wore a mask - and where Frey had taken to wearing one himself of late, it had suffered an unfortunate accident and was, for the present, tucked away in his backpack awaiting repairs. Bitter, Frey opened his mouth to reply - perhaps in the hopes that some bit of scathing genius might escape - but was beaten to the punch. Or, in this case, to the 'kick.'

He could but blink his surprise as the dust cleared following the man's impromptu fall. Either the guy had pissed off some of the locals or he was suffering an equally unlucky day. If the latter, Frey supposed that then made them fellows, in a manner of speaking. The thought of having another guy around suffering a curse of ill luck seemed to Frey an awful thought, however.

"Don't think you'd much be moving if your spine were broken, would you? Or should you, is perhaps the better question?" he noted dryly as the guy abruptly sat up, appearing none too shabby for a guy who'd just been pushed into a pitfall. Frey offered a shrug. "Suppose I've seen weirder," he mumbled in afterthought to himself. It was, after all, a strange world they lived in. Magic accounted for a great deal of the impossible becoming possible. Brows furrowed nonetheless in mild irritation - and maybe just the slightest smidgen of concern - Frey observed the stranger as he paced about the small space of their surroundings.

And then, the guy took off, leaving Frey barely the time to gather his composure. "Wait! Wait just a second!" Bounding to his feet on instinct, he gave chase, shorter legs jogging to carry him astride of the other. "You didn't even bother to introduce yourself! Do you not even care about your current predicament? By the gods, what even happened up there?"

And around them, the darkness encroached.

Cedric paused walking when he heard the man's calls, he turned around to let the person catch up to him, but before they could say anything, an arrow whizzed by Cedric's head and pinned his hat to the wall. Cedric pulled his hat from the wall and examined from where the arrow came from, it was a gargoyle's head, it had an arrow loaded into it's mouth.
He covered the mouth with a rock he found on the ground, but realizing that the hallway might be trapped as well, he threw a rock across the hallway to prove his theory, arrows flew about, coming from recesses and similar gargoyle heads. The arrows turned the walls into pincushions, and eventually stopped when the arrows clogged the passage ways of other arrows.

"Name is… Cirdec" Cedric had amalgamated his name on purpose, as he cannot trust this other person either, he was just pushed to a pit in the middle of a forest, after all. Cedric continued onward, thinking that the man would follow him, Cedric entered the next room, a large cage with supposed hands sticking out of it was suspended above the ground and was right below a cult's ritual grounds, which was marked with several drawings and lines, all ended in circles and all began from the same circle drawing, perhaps pointing to different members and where they were supposed to stand, Cedric examined the markings further, paying little to no attention to the mysterious person he was stuck with.

The cage made a rattling sound and the hands started moving..

He came to a jarring stop, for once in his life glad for his shorter stature as the arrow whizzed near harmlessly overhead. With no small curiosity, Frey watched as the stranger picked up a rock and lobbed it. His eyes widened in shock as the path before them turned suddenly into a frenzied chaos, projectiles flying every which way. Blinking away his surprise, he shook his head in wonder, smirked slightly in amusement, and glanced over.

"Well, Cirdec, that there was right clever of you. The name's LeSilve." Frey, too, was cautious, and was not in the habit of giving away his own name so freely. It was a trait they shared unknowingly. Trotting along behind the self-proclaimed Cirdec, the mage looked this way and that, inevitably intrigued now by their situation but wary of further traps. At his fingertips, his magic lay at the ready. The next room's entrance yawned up ahead, and without any further obstacles, it soon welcomed them.

The cage was the first thing to catch the aerkai's attention, and the hands, suspicious but still, sent shivers the length of his spine and stuck the hair at the nape of his neck on edge. Keeping a (hopefully) safe distance from the cage and its supposed prisoners, he took to scoping out the rest of the room. "Huh… These look… sort of… familiar," he mused aloud, eyes drifting over the runic circles beneath them and the various symbols inscribed here and there in the room. "Similar to a language I've learned but, not quite," he elaborated, of no mind to have himself associated with whatever was going on down here. "Maybe, ah, we should get a move on, if we-"

And that was when the cage began to rattle and the chain holding it suspended above snapped, dropping it to the ground in a cloud of dust. A rank odour arose, along with the sound of something scraping along the ground floor. Squinting from behind a sleeve as he backed away toward the far wall, Frey made a few swatting motions with his skeletal arm with the aim of magically clearing the dust and smoke. Better they know what they were dealing with.
